Joaquina Kalukango is an American actor and singer best known for playing Nelly O'Brien in the Broadway musical Paradise Square, for which she won the 2022 Tony Award for Best Actress in a Musical. She was nominated for Best Actress in a Play in 2020 for portraying Kaneisha in Slave Play. In addition to her theatre work, Kalukango has appeared in One Night in Miami..., When They See Us and Lawmen: Bass Reeves. Kalukango is a 2007 YoungArts alumnus. She graduated with a Bachelors of Fine Arts from the Juilliard School. Kalukango is of Angolan descent, and her parents arrived in the United States as political refugees. Due to her heritage, Kalukango wants to work on roles that showcase the Black experience.
